WebMar 10, 2024 · To become a flight attendant, candidates must prove their citizenship and employment eligibility. They must supply identification and submit to background checks and pre-employment drug screens during the hiring process. Depending on location, they may also need to move closer to a base airport for their airline.

WebIn addition to serving the customers, flight attendants must conduct regular safety checks and listen for unusual noises. Once the plane begins its descent, attendants must ensure all trash has been removed from the cabin and seats are in their correct positions before performing a final safety check. WebMar 10, 2024 · To get hired as a flight attendant, you must be at least 18 years old, have a current passport, have at least 20/40 vision and pass a drug test and background check. You might also need to pass a medical examination and meet an airline’s height requirements.
